[Ubuntu-x-swat] [Bug 1472471] Re: XServer crash logs the user off randomly

2015-08-03 Thread Cyril Soler
So, I switched to UXA, which I did by adding a file 20-intel.conf containing this: code Section Device Identifier Intel Graphics Driver intel Option AccelMethod uxa EndSection /code The bug seems to be gone this way. But apparently the UXA mode has its own
